Inflicted (verb)

To force somebody to have something unpleasant or something that he/she does not want. प्रवृत्त

Synonyms: Exact, Expose, Levy, Wreak

Antonyms: Hold, Keep, Take, Suspend

Example: They surveyed the damage inflicted by the storm.

Invasion (noun)

An instance of invading a country or region with an armed force. आक्रमण

Synonyms: Occupation, Conquering, Capture, Seizure

Antonyms: Obedience, Retreat, Surrender, Withdrawal

Example: Linking climate change and biological invasions: ocean warming facilitates nonindigenous species invasions.

Immense (adjective)

Extremely large or great, especially in scale or degree. अत्यधिक

Synonyms: Huge, Vast, Massive, Enormous

Antonyms: Bounded, Calculable, Common, Ending

Example: it is an immense sum of money.

Detention (noun)

Confinement or imprisonment, usually for a short time. कैद

Synonyms: Custody, Imprisonment, Confinement, Incarceration

Antonyms: Assistance, Help, Freedom, Liberation

Example: He was kept in detention by the police.

Perpetrated (verb)

Carry out or commit (a harmful, illegal, or immoral action). बढ़ावा

Synonyms: Carry Out, Commit, Execute, Inflict

Antonyms: Leave, Stop, Fail, Halt

Example: The men were planning to perpetrate a robbery.

Erupted (verb)

Become active and eject lava, ash, and gases. फूटना

Synonyms: Appear, Burst, Detonate, Explode

Antonyms: Contain, Restrain, Shut, Implosion

Example: The volcano erupted with tremendous force.

Grabbing (verb)

Someone who takes an opportunity to get, use, or enjoy something quickly. धरनेवाला

Synonyms: Clutch, Grasp, Seize, Snatch

Antonyms: Calmness, Dislike, Hate, Indifference

Example: I added a metal pot grabber to my kit to grab and lift cans and metal pots off the fire.

Scuffle (noun)

Engage in a short, confused fight or struggle at close quarters. हाथापाई

Synonyms: Skirmish, Clash, Fight, Battle

Antonyms: Truce, Calm, Peace, Quiet

Example: There was a scuffling noise in the background.

Grievance (noun)

A real or imagined cause for complaint, especially unfair treatment. शिकायत

Synonyms: Grief, Hardship, Injustice, Objection

Antonyms: Delight, Happiness, Joy, Advantage

Example: He has a deep sense of grievance against his former employer.

Asserted (verb)

State a fact or belief confidently and forcefully. जोर देना

Synonyms: Declare, Maintain, Contend, Argue

Antonyms: Deny, Disavow, Disclaim, Negate

Example: He asserted that there were spies in the government.
